NZD/USD Slips as Political Uncertainty Overshadows US Inflation

NZD/USD trades around 0.5865, down 0.25% on the day, with New Zealand political uncertainty outweighing a limited FX reaction to US inflation data.

NZDUSD

The New Zealand dollar is trading under pressure against the US dollar on Wednesday, with NZD/USD near 0.5865 and down about 0.25% on the day.

Political uncertainty in New Zealand is being highlighted as the main weight on the currency, overshadowing the latest US inflation release. The inflation data triggered only a limited reaction across foreign exchange markets.

The pair remains on the defensive, with the kiwi side appearing to drive the move rather than a broad repricing of the US dollar.
